Project 23-1310 H – December 16, 2025 update
Streets affected: Copenhagen Road, Quetta Mews and Derry Road West
Project update
Peel Region has been replacing the watermains along Copenhagen Road, Quetta Mews and Derry Road West. This work is required to keep providing you with high-quality water.
The remaining watermain and restoration work has been put on hold due to the weather. We’ll shut down for the winter on Friday December 19, 2025 and resume in the week of Monday January 5, 2026. We will have left the construction site in a safe condition for the 2 weeks.

Settlement of the ground
It is normal for repaired areas to settle. Let us know if you notice large potholes forming where the driveway, street, or lawn was repaired and we’ll ensure these are fixed.
